Jquery BlueImp在文件上载时以静默方式失败

Jquery BlueImp在文件上载时以静默方式失败,jquery,file-upload,blueimp,Jquery,File Upload,Blueimp,当我尝试使用blueImp上传时,打开控制台时会出现FLOWING错误: Uncaught TypeError: Cannot read property 'parseMetaData' of undefined 伴随着堆栈跟踪。我似乎在调用没有文件的上传逻辑。有什么方法可以获取更多信息吗?请确保包含JS脚本https://blueimp.github.io/JavaScript-Load-Image/js/load-image.all.min.js在任何文件上载脚本之前。parseMetaD

当我尝试使用blueImp上传时,打开控制台时会出现FLOWING错误:

Uncaught TypeError: Cannot read property 'parseMetaData' of undefined

伴随着堆栈跟踪。我似乎在调用没有文件的上传逻辑。有什么方法可以获取更多信息吗?

请确保包含JS脚本
https://blueimp.github.io/JavaScript-Load-Image/js/load-image.all.min.js
在任何文件上载脚本之前。
parseMetaData
函数需要此文件

包含应按以下顺序排列,直接取自上的示例



谢谢!这解决了我的问题。我缺少加载图像依赖项。@GGomer如果这解决了您的问题,请将其标记为可接受的答案,以便在搜索结果中查看此问题时帮助他人。我想知道是否有人可以解释为什么通过$.getScript()加载脚本时文件上载功能不起作用;(对每个脚本重复)?我已经尝试了sun下使用$.getScript()的每一种组合,但它不会合作,而且似乎只有在运行时包含所有脚本时才起作用,这会减慢页面加载速度,并且我希望在需要时加载脚本,而不是在每次页面加载时加载。任何建议都可以尝试查看上的答案,因为这可能是由于脚本加载顺序错误造成的。
<!-- The Load Image plugin is included for the preview images and image resizing functionality -->
<script src="//blueimp.github.io/JavaScript-Load-Image/js/load-image.all.min.js"></script>
<!-- The Canvas to Blob plugin is included for image resizing functionality -->
<script src="//blueimp.github.io/JavaScript-Canvas-to-Blob/js/canvas-to-blob.min.js"></script>
<!-- The Iframe Transport is required for browsers without support for XHR file uploads -->
<script src="js/jquery.iframe-transport.js"></script>
<!-- The basic File Upload plugin -->
<script src="js/jquery.fileupload.js"></script>
<!-- The File Upload processing plugin -->
<script src="js/jquery.fileupload-process.js"></script>
<!-- The File Upload image preview & resize plugin -->
<script src="js/jquery.fileupload-image.js"></script>
<!-- The File Upload audio preview plugin -->
<script src="js/jquery.fileupload-audio.js"></script>
<!-- The File Upload video preview plugin -->
<script src="js/jquery.fileupload-video.js"></script>
<!-- The File Upload validation plugin -->
<script src="js/jquery.fileupload-validate.js"></script>
<!-- The File Upload user interface plugin -->
<script src="js/jquery.fileupload-ui.js"></script>